October 7 & 8 at 2:00pmThe Champ (1931) [87 min.]

Directed by King VidorGet a ringside seat for the father-son picture of the year! In King

Vidor’s timeless tearjerker, Wallace Beery gives a knockout Academy Award winning performance as a washed-up prizefi ghter who’ll have to kick drink and vice to make a comeback to provide for his devoted

son, played by young Our Gang star Jackie Cooper. It’s a heart stopping, emotional classic that will have you wailing “I want the champ!”

October 14 & 15 at 2:00pmMad Monster Party? (1967) [94 min.]

Directed by Jules BassWhere can you get Dracula, Frankenstein, the Mummy, the Werewolf,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de, the Hunchback and the Invisible Man all in one movie? In Rankin & Bass’ 1967 groovy ghoulie fi lm, Mad Monster Party? Cool tunes, classic stop-motion animation and a plot that involves the secret to destroying the world! Will Baron Boris von

Frankenstein (voiced by Boris Karloff), head of the “WorldwideOrganization of Monsters”, succeed in delivering his secret formulafor world domination? Or will a mysterious monster foil his plans?

October 21 & 22 at 2:00pmThe Monster Squad (1987) [82 min.]

Directed by Fred DekkerGet ready for a monster-ously good time as we celebrate the 30th-

anniversary of one of the most gleefully ghoulish fright fantasies of the ‘80s! When Count Dracula, Frankenstein’s Monster, the Wolfman,

the Mummy and the Gillman invade town, it’ll take a pack of pint-sized horror super fans to save the day. Featuring a clever script by Shane Black & Fred Dekker, awesome practical effects by the great

Stan Winston and impressive performances from its young cast, TheMonster Squad is fang-fi lled fun for horror fans and kids of all ages!

October 28 & 29 at 2:00pmAbbott & Costello Meet Frankenstein

(1948) [83 min.]Directed by Charles Barton

Universal teams up popular comedy duo Abbott and Costello with their classic monsters for one of the greatest horror comedies of all time!

Laughs and chills ensue when baggage clerks Chick Young (BudAbbott) and Wilbur Grey (Lou Costello) fi nd themselves delivering

crates containing the bodies of Count Dracula (Bela Lugosi) and the Frankenstein monster (Glenn Strange), as the Wolf Man (Lon Chaney Jr.) tries to help them escape Dracula’s plan to steal Wilbur’s brain!

Friday • October 6, 13, 20 & 27From Dusk Till Dawn (1996) [108 min.]Directed by Robert RodriguezWritten by Quentin TarantinoRobert Rodriguez and Quentin Tarantino team up to create this action-packed horror fi lm starring Harvey Keitel as a father traveling with his children (Juliette Lewis, Ernest Liu) when they’re taken hostage by a pair of bank-robbing brothers (George Clooney, Quentin Tarantino). The violent Gecko brothers end up the least of their problems, though, as the cast fi nd themselves in a remote Mexican border saloon inhabited by an army of the undead. Also starring Fred Williamson, Salma Hayek, Cheech Marin, Danny Trejo, Tom Savini, Michael Parks, John Saxon and Marc Lawrence.

Saturday • October 14, 21 & 28It Follows (2014) [100 min.]Written and Directed by David Robert MitchellDavid Robert Mitchell’s chilling modern horrormasterpiece screens for the fi rst time anywhere inglorious 35mm! After having sex with her new boyfriend,a terrifi ed teen soon learns she’s the newest recipientof a lethal curse that’s passed along through sexual intercourse. Now an unstoppable, inescapable entity ison a bloodthirsty hunt, following her until she’s dead or pays it forward. It doesn’t think. It doesn’t feel. Itdoesn’t give up in this relentless, must-see fright fest.
